Output 2505d95b4e5c73f07fc86e8c7dce052db045438079c1700a65b343f883258ca6:0

value
1855204
script pubkey
OP_0 OP_PUSHBYTES_20 83ab3ae0d21d27214f1cb6c07e27427ef470e4e7
address
bc1qsw4n4cxjr5njzncukmq8uf6z0m68pe885rnr7r
transaction
2505d95b4e5c73f07fc86e8c7dce052db045438079c1700a65b343f883258ca6
spent
true